Output e43436ecc73ca6e6373139cce4ff26a366ae224d76ed41902b0b840df2503c28:1
- value
- 532414185
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 e8243db947e8000f12c95490f0fc5b6f29244abf OP_EQUALVERIFY OP_CHECKSIG
- address
- 1NATBahXw5HWLsT7g3bwrjH8KDBNA9M7Z1
- transaction
- e43436ecc73ca6e6373139cce4ff26a366ae224d76ed41902b0b840df2503c28
- confirmations
- 639977
- spent
- true